A man waits with his trunk for a train that never stops.
The weather gets bad.

Each night, the solo performer learns the language of the audience in order to communicate with them. Inspired by classic clowns like Charlie Chaplin and Buster Keaton, the bleakly comic ambiance of Samuel Beckett and the visual palette of 20th century immigration. INCLEMENT WEATHER is a comic and charming exploration of waiting, communication, “here” versus “there” and the beauty in between.

45 min solo clown performance

Created by Nicolas Di Gaetano and Emily Pearlman
performed by Nicolas Di Gaetano
directed by Catriona Leger
